Relevance. Ordinary myopia can sometimes take forms that lead to serious vision loss. Such diseases include progressive myopia, a pathology in which vision is steadily decreasing, which in the end can lead to complete blindness. The purpose of the study. To study the features of ultrasound examinations in patients with progressive myopia to assess the effectiveness of xenoscleroplasty. Material and methods of research. Clinical observations and studies were performed on healthy eyes of 10 volunteers (10 eyes) and 42 patients with varying degrees of myopia development who were on inpatient and outpatient treatment (2020–2022), the key clinical significance regarding typical manifestations and risk factors for the onset and progression of myopia, as well as the mechanisms and effectiveness of interventions available to specialists designed to slow down its development. Results. The main sign of myopia is a deterioration in visual acuity when trying to make out objects located far away, and what is at a close distance is clearly visualized. Patients with such a diagnosis are characterized by a specific myopic squint, with which they try to compensate for the lack of vision. Conclusion. When stabilizing the progress of myopia after xenoplasty, positive dynamics of stabilization of myopic disease were noted. This picture of ultrasound studies contributed to the improvement of visual functions with correction. Andin cases with high myopia (above 12.0D), complicated by chorioretinal retinal dystrophy, after surgery on the background of stabilization, and in some cases a decrease in the anteroposterior axis of the eyeball. This indicates stabilization and improvement of microcirculation and metabolic conditions of the eyeball.
